Wheels and Fire: Village Cycling and Cooking Demo
Pedal through paddy fields, then stir your pot of curry magic.
Begin the day with a cycling journey through backroads, paddy fields, and shimmering lotus ponds. Arrive at a village home for a hands-on cooking session, where you will learn to prepare fragrant curries, sambols, and warm coconut roti. Share a hearty lunch with your hosts before heading back in the early evening, carrying both a recipe card and the memory of a full table.
